# metin_spawn_event_system.gd —— Metin2 40250 野外 8 档魔石陨落与怪潮暴动 1:1
# 对照 40250 服务端 regen.cpp, char_battle.cpp, metin.cpp, Mobs 8008~8014, 8027
class_name MetinSpawnEventSystem
extends RefCounted
signal metin_spawned(vnum: int, name: String, pos: Vector3)
signal mob_wave_erupted(metin_vnum: int, wave_count: int, minion_vnum: int)
signal metin_destroyed(metin_vnum: int, pos: Vector3, drops: Array)
const METIN_TABLE: Dictionary = {
8008: {"name": "嫉妒之石", "level": 35, "max_hp": 70000, "def": 120, "wave_mob": 391, "wave_count": 4},
8009: {"name": "灵魂之石", "level": 40, "max_hp": 90000, "def": 140, "wave_mob": 401, "wave_count": 4},
8010: {"name": "暗影之石", "level": 45, "max_hp": 120000, "def": 160, "wave_mob": 501, "wave_count": 5},
8011: {"name": "坚韧之石", "level": 50, "max_hp": 150000, "def": 180, "wave_mob": 601, "wave_count": 5},
8012: {"name": "恶魔之石", "level": 55, "max_hp": 180000, "def": 200, "wave_mob": 701, "wave_count": 6},
8013: {"name": "坠落之石", "level": 60, "max_hp": 220000, "def": 230, "wave_mob": 2001, "wave_count": 6},
8014: {"name": "死亡之石", "level": 65, "max_hp": 260000, "def": 260, "wave_mob": 2101, "wave_count": 7},
8027: {"name": "谋杀之石", "level": 70, "max_hp": 300000, "def": 300, "wave_mob": 2201, "wave_count": 8}
}
# 当前存活的魔石实体字典: id -> Dictionary
var active_metins: Dictionary = {}
var next_instance_id: int = 1
# 在指定位置刷新野外魔石
func spawn_metin(vnum: int, pos: Vector3 = Vector3.ZERO) -> Dictionary:
if not METIN_TABLE.has(vnum):
return {"ok": false, "reason": "INVALID_METIN_VNUM", "msg": "未知的魔石代码!"}
var cfg = METIN_TABLE[vnum]
var inst_id := next_instance_id
next_instance_id += 1
var entity: Dictionary = {
"id": inst_id,
"vnum": vnum,
"name": cfg["name"],
"level": cfg["level"],
"max_hp": cfg["max_hp"],
"current_hp": cfg["max_hp"],
"def": cfg["def"],
"wave_mob": cfg["wave_mob"],
"wave_count": cfg["wave_count"],
"pos": pos,
"phase_75_triggered": false,
"phase_50_triggered": false,
"phase_25_triggered": false,
"spawned_minions": []
}
active_metins[inst_id] = entity
metin_spawned.emit(vnum, cfg["name"], pos)
return {
"ok": true,
"id": inst_id,
"vnum": vnum,
"name": cfg["name"],
"pos": pos,
"msg": "【%s】轰然坠落于大地!(坐标: %.1f, %.1f)" % [cfg["name"], pos.x, pos.z]
}
# 攻击魔石并触发 25% 阶段怪潮爆发
func attack_metin(inst_id: int, raw_dmg: int) -> Dictionary:
if not active_metins.has(inst_id):
return {"ok": false, "reason": "METIN_NOT_FOUND", "msg": "该魔石不存在或已击碎!"}
var stone = active_metins[inst_id]
var net_dmg: int = max(1, raw_dmg - int(stone["def"]))
stone["current_hp"] = max(0, stone["current_hp"] - net_dmg)
var cur_hp: int = stone["current_hp"]
var max_hp: int = stone["max_hp"]
var hp_ratio: float = float(cur_hp) / float(max_hp)
var wave_triggered := false
var spawned_count := 0
# 75% 阶段怪潮爆发
if hp_ratio <= 0.75 and not stone["phase_75_triggered"]:
stone["phase_75_triggered"] = true
spawned_count = _trigger_mob_wave(stone)
wave_triggered = true
# 50% 阶段怪潮爆发
if hp_ratio <= 0.50 and not stone["phase_50_triggered"]:
stone["phase_50_triggered"] = true
spawned_count = _trigger_mob_wave(stone)
wave_triggered = true
# 25% 阶段怪潮爆发
if hp_ratio <= 0.25 and not stone["phase_25_triggered"]:
stone["phase_25_triggered"] = true
spawned_count = _trigger_mob_wave(stone)
wave_triggered = true
# 魔石击碎判定
if cur_hp <= 0:
var drops := _generate_metin_drops(stone["vnum"])
var stone_pos: Vector3 = stone["pos"]
var stone_vnum: int = stone["vnum"]
var stone_name: String = stone["name"]
active_metins.erase(inst_id)
metin_destroyed.emit(stone_vnum, stone_pos, drops)
return {
"ok": true,
"destroyed": true,
"net_dmg": net_dmg,
"remaining_hp": 0,
"drops": drops,
"msg": "【%s】被彻底击碎!神圣光芒散落,爆出技能书与灵石!" % stone_name
}
return {
"ok": true,
"destroyed": false,
"net_dmg": net_dmg,
"remaining_hp": cur_hp,
"hp_ratio": hp_ratio,
"wave_triggered": wave_triggered,
"spawned_count": spawned_count
}
# 激发一波护卫怪群
func _trigger_mob_wave(stone: Dictionary) -> int:
var count: int = stone["wave_count"]
var mob_vnum: int = stone["wave_mob"]
for i in range(count):
var offset := Vector3(randf_range(-4.0, 4.0), 0.0, randf_range(-4.0, 4.0))
stone["spawned_minions"].append({
"vnum": mob_vnum,
"pos": stone["pos"] + offset
})
mob_wave_erupted.emit(stone["vnum"], count, mob_vnum)
return count
# 生成魔石击碎全额掉落
func _generate_metin_drops(metin_vnum: int) -> Array:
var cfg = METIN_TABLE[metin_vnum]
var drops: Array = []
# 1. 必掉技能书 (50300)
drops.append({
"vnum": 50300,
"name": "技能书",
"count": 1
})
# 2. 必掉灵魂之石 (50513)
drops.append({
"vnum": 50513,
"name": "灵魂之石",
"count": 1
})
# 3. 灵石 (+0~+4, 随机职业战士/刺客/修罗/萨满/防御/生命)
drops.append({
"vnum": 28430, # 战士灵石+4
"name": "战士灵石+4",
"count": 1
})
# 4. 金币
drops.append({
"vnum": 1,
"name": "金币",
"count": randi_range(cfg["level"] * 500, cfg["level"] * 1500)
})
return drops
